NLP自然语言处理开源框架:揭秘其背后的技术奥秘与应用价值
标题:NLP自然语言处理开源框架:揭秘其背后的技术奥秘与应用价值
一、NLP开源框架概述
自然语言处理(NLP)是人工智能领域的重要分支,旨在使计算机能够理解、解释和生成人类语言。随着深度学习技术的快速发展,NLP在各个行业得到了广泛应用。开源框架作为NLP技术发展的基石,为研究人员和开发者提供了丰富的工具和资源。本文将带您揭秘NLP开源框架背后的技术奥秘与应用价值。
二、NLP开源框架的技术原理
NLP开源框架通常基于深度学习技术,主要包含以下几个核心技术:
1. Transformer注意力机制:通过捕捉序列中每个元素与所有其他元素之间的关系,实现全局信息的传递。
2. 预训练:通过在大规模语料库上预训练,使模型具备一定的语言理解和生成能力。
3. SFT微调:针对特定任务,在预训练模型的基础上进行微调,提升模型在特定领域的性能。
4. RLHF(强化学习与人类反馈):通过强化学习结合人类反馈,进一步提升模型在特定任务上的表现。
三、NLP开源框架的应用价值
NLP开源框架在各个行业具有广泛的应用价值,以下列举几个典型应用场景:
1. 文本分类:如新闻分类、情感分析等,帮助企业快速识别和处理大量文本数据。
2. 机器翻译:如谷歌翻译、百度翻译等,实现不同语言之间的实时翻译。
3. 命名实体识别:如人名、地名、组织机构名的识别,为信息抽取和知识图谱构建提供基础。
4. 问答系统:如智能客服、聊天机器人等,为用户提供便捷的问答服务。
四、NLP开源框架的选择与评估
选择合适的NLP开源框架需要考虑以下因素:
1. 模型参数量:根据实际应用场景和硬件资源,选择合适的模型参数量。
2. 推理延迟:关注模型的推理速度,确保在实际应用中满足性能要求。
3. GPU算力规格:根据模型需求,选择合适的GPU算力规格。
4. 训练数据集规模与来源:关注数据集的规模和来源,确保模型在特定领域的性能。
5. 认证与评测:关注框架是否具备等保2.0/ISO 27001认证、FLOPS算力指标、API可用率SLA等。
通过以上因素的综合评估,选择适合自己需求的NLP开源框架。
总结:NLP开源框架在人工智能领域发挥着重要作用,其技术原理和应用价值不容忽视。在选择和使用NLP开源框架时,要充分考虑自身需求,关注关键技术指标,以确保模型在实际应用中的性能。